WebBeing truthful means actively making known all the full truth of a matter. Lawyers must be honest, but they do not have to be truthful. A criminal defense lawyer, for example, in zealously defending a client, has no obligation to actively present the truth. WebMay 20, 2014 · Generally speaking, most people are under no legal obligation to report a crime, whether they knew about it in advance, witnessed its commission, or found out about it after the fact. However, there are exceptions to this law that you ought to know about.
WebPrima Facie Duties. Prima facie is a Latin term that is commonly understood to mean “on the first appearance” or “based on the first impression.”. According to Ross, a prima facie duty is a duty that is binding or obligatory, other things being equal. Common examples include the duty to tell the truth, obey the law, protect people from ...
